Mesothelioma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er is a specialist in law who is specialized in representing asbestos victims. These lawyers assist patients and their families make claims for compensation.

The compensation from a successful claim can aid in reducing medical expenses and provide for family requirements and provide a financial future for loved family members.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ims in receiving compensation from trust funds set up by asbestos producers.

Experienced

A mesothelioma lawyer is a lawyer who can aid patients suffering from asbestos-related illnesses. Asbestos is a dangerous and toxic material that was used in a number of industries such as construction, from the 1800s until the late 1970s. Exposure to asbestos could cause malignant mesothelioma asbestosis, or pleural mesothelioma.

A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you sue the parties responsible to recover compensation. They have experience handling asbestos lawsuits from beginning to finish, including filing claims, investigating, taking depositions, and arguing on behalf of clients in front of a jury. They are aware of the complexities of asbestos litigation and can help you avoid procedural errors that may lead to dismissal.

They also handle out-of-court negotiations and wrongful death claims. Prior to a trial, a majority of plaintiffs in mesothelioma lawsuits offer financial settlements. A mesothelioma lawyer can look over settlement offers and ensure that you are getting the right amount of compensation for your condition and the losses you have endured.

Mesothelioma lawyers can also assist in pursuing workers' comp or veterans benefits. Workers' compensation pays for medical expenses and lost wages. It doesn't cover the cost of mesothelioma treatment or diagnosis. The families of victims of mesothelioma as well as other asbestos-related illnesses can file wrongful death claims. They can seek compensation as well as provide emotional support for survivors.

Asbestos lawyers should be able to answer any questions regarding the asbestos litigation process. They should be able explain how the statute of limitations works and how it affects the filing of an asbestos lawsuit. Mesothelioma lawsuits are time-sensitive because they require victims or their family members to act within a specific time frame. This deadline, known as the statute of limitations differs by state and is based on the date a mesothelioma diagnosis was received.

Some asbestos-related companies have either gone out business or filed for bankruptcy. The law requires that these companies save money for mesothelioma sufferers and their families in trust funds. mesothelioma litigation lawyers can assist victims to identify their asbestos exposure and hold responsible asbestos companies accountable.

The value of a mesothelioma lawsuit is contingent on the patient's history of exposure as well as the severity of the symptoms. Compensation will cover past and future medical expenses, including healthcare at home. It can also cover income loss, like pensions or wages from previous jobs.

The mesothelioma lawyers of renown have secured hundreds of millions of dollars for their clients. Some examples include an award of $22 million for a Navy veteran who was diagnosed with mesothelioma after exposure to asbestos and a $5.1 million verdict against Fisher Controls International LLC for a power plant worker's wife who was diagnosed with peritoneal mesothelioma after having been exposed to asbestos-containing products.
